WebA bill is first introduced by a legislator in the legislator’s own chamber, which is considered the bill’s originating chamber. Following passage of the bill by that chamber, the bill moves to the opposite chamber for approval before proceeding to the governor. WebThe first step in the legislative drafting process is identifying a problem to be solved. The next steps are developing a policy for solving it and fleshing out that policy in enough detail to draft effective legislation. WebOnce a member introduces a bill, the legislative process begins. The process has a number of specific steps. If the bill makes it through all the steps in the chamber in which it was introduced (the "first house"), it goes to the other chamber (or "second house") and goes through the same steps there.
